Ingredients
Scale
- 1 lb boneless skinless chicken breasts
- 1 tbsp salted butter
- ½ cup chopped onion
- ½ cup green bell pepper
- 4 oz canned mushrooms
- 1 pkg onion soup mix
- 1 ¼ cups water
- 1 tbsp Worcestershire sauce
- 1 tbsp cornstarch
- 1 tbsp cold water
- Cooked rice
Instructions
- Melt butter in a large skillet over medium heat.
- Season chicken with salt and pepper, then add to the skillet; sear until golden brown (4-5 minutes per side).
- Remove chicken; add onion and bell pepper to skillet, sautéing until soft (3-4 minutes).
- Add canned mushrooms, soup mix, and water; stir well and simmer.
- Whisk cornstarch with cold water, then mix into skillet to thicken gravy.
- Return chicken to skillet, spoon gravy over, and simmer for another 5 minutes.
- Serve over cooked rice or preferred base.
Notes
Use thighs instead of breasts for added flavor.
Fresh mushrooms can replace canned; sauté them first.
Store leftovers in an airtight container for up to 4 days.
